France hosts Armenia-Azerbaijan summit over Nagorno-Karabakh

EurActiv, 28 October 2014, https://www.euractiv.com/sections/global-europe/france-hosts-armenia-azerbaijan-summit-over-nagorno-karabakh-309535

Armenian and Azeri leaders have agreed to pursue talks over the disputed Nagorno-Karabakh region after resuming direct contacts at a meeting in Paris Monday (27 October), the French government said.

"Status quo is not sustainable," the office of French President François Hollande said after he hosted talks between Azerbaijan's Ilham Aliyev and Armenia's Serzh Sargsyan, following an increase in clashes over the region during the summer. The two leaders agreed to exchange information about people who have gone missing in the fighting over Nagorno-Karabakh, Hollande's office said.

The presidents of Armenia and Azerbaijan "have agreed to continue the dialogue, in particular with a new meeting in September 2015 in the margins of the United Nations General Assembly in New York," Hollande's office reported.

 

François Hollande is expected to visit Armenia in the first semester 2015 (Panorama).

French investments in Armenia at about $1 billion today - Sargsyan

Arka.am, 28 October 2014, https://arka.am/en/news/politics/french_investments_in_armenia_at_about_1_billion_today_sargsyan/#sthash.2rR0XLa5.dpuf

French investments in the Armenian economy amount to about $1 billion today, Armenia’s president Serzh Sargsyan said at his meeting with France’s president Francois Hollande in Paris on Monday.

(…) Sargsyan and Hollande said they were happy about economic relations actively developing along with the high-level political dialogue, the press office of the Armenian president reported.

The presidents discussed a wide range of bilateral issues, as well as regional and global challenges. Sarsgayn thanked Hollande for France’s contribution to OSCE Minsk Group’s efforts and for the Paris meeting aiming (…) The sides stressed the current Armenia-France relations are based on long-years’ friendship and common values. High-level mutual visits, close parliamentary ties, development of decentralized cooperation in all fields of mutual interest and cooperation within international organizations help strengthen these relations even more from one year to another, according to the report.

Hollande expressed his gratitude to Armenia’s president for contribution to peacekeeping missions and readiness to take part in UN actions in Africa.

Our target is large businesses – Armenia PM

News.am, 28 October 2014, https://news.am/eng/news/236371.html

The Government of Armenia considers small businesses as a source of employment, and it will create conditions for its preferential activities.  

Prime Minister Hovik Abrahamyan stated the abovementioned during the 2015 State Budget draft’s introduction at the National Assembly standing committees’ joint session on Tuesday.  “Our target is the large [businesses], and we will reduce the shadow here. “The measures, which are aimed at the development of external economic relations, will target the raising of the competitiveness of the [country’s] economy and the deepening of integration into the global economy. The implemented policy also will target the balanced development of rural areas, and raising the level of use of the resource potential and the accessibility of the main resources that are used in agriculture. Consistent activities will be conducted to develop various forms of business in the agrarian sector,” the Armenian Premier specifically noted.

 

Armenian Premier Rules Out Early Elections

Radio Free Europe, 27 October 2014, https://www.rferl.org/content/abrahamian-armenia-opposition-rferl-yeevan-early-election/26659611.html

Armenian Prime Minister Hovik Abrahamian has dismissed opposition calls for an immediate change of government, saying that if such a change is to take place, it will not be through early elections.

 

Armenia army to have “cyber troops”

News.am, 28 October 2014, https://news.am/eng/news/236347.html

Considering the need for the creation of modern military units that ensure the cyber security of the army, the Ministry of Defense of Armenia has decided to follow the respective leading world track-record.  The Armenian News-NEWS.am’s sources informed that the Armenian army will soon have a training center for the pre-military draft-age youth, and a highly qualified professional team in the Armed Forces.   

 

Armenian prime minister receives Cardinal Ravasi

Aysor.am, 27 October 2014, https://www.aysor.am/en/news/2014/10/27/abrahamyan-ravazi/

Armenian Prime Minister Hovik Abrahamyan received today President of Vatican’s Pontifical Council for Culture Cardinal Gianfranco Ravasi, according to the press office of the government. Cardinal Ravasi attached importance to bilateral cooperation. He expressed confidence that mutual visits will contribute to the strengthening of relations between Armenia and Vatican. PM Hovik Abrahamyan and Cardinal Ravasi discussed issues related to the organization of Armenian Genocide Centennial events and popularization of the Armenian culture in the international arena.

 

15th anniversary of terrorist act in Armenian parliament

Panorama.am, 27 October 2014, https://www.panorama.am/en/society/2014/10/27/october-parliament/

Today marks the 15th anniversary of the terror attack that took place in the Armenian National Assembly. On October 27, 1999, a group of five terrorists broke into the parliament hall and killed Armenian MPs and government members.

Azerbaijani Parliament discusses issue of Azerbaijani hostages

News.az, 28 October 2014, https://news.az/articles/politics/93081

The Azerbaijani Parliament has today discussed yesterday’s “trial” of Dilgam Asgarov and Shahbaz Guliyev, taken hostages by Armenians.

It was offered to adopt an appeal to the European Court of Human Rights and other international organizations to protect their rights.

MP Fazil Mustafa said though the separatist regime held the so-called “trial”, famous Russian lawyers could protect their rights, adding that a lawyer named Bahruz Mammadov said yesterday that he could do his best for the protection of their rights.

Armenian troops continue violating ceasefire with Azerbaijan

Azernews, 28 October 2014, https://www.azernews.az/azerbaijan/72482.html

The situation on the contact line between Azerbaijan and Armenia has remained tense as the Armenian Armed Forces shattered ceasefire a total of 21 times throughout the day, Azerbaijan`s Defense Ministry reported on October 28. The ceasefire was violated in Qizilhajili village in Gazakh region, Kengerli, Jevahirli, Sarijali villages in Agdam region, Ashagi Seyidahmadli, Horadiz, Garakhanbeyli villages in Fuzuli region, Goranboy and Khojavand regions.
